Columbus Crew president and general manager Tim Bezbatchenko is set to accept a position with Black Knight Football, the sports portfolio owned by Bill Foley, which includes the Premier League’s Bournemouth, multiple sources briefed on the decision confirmed to The Athletic.
Bezbatchenko is one of the most successful executives in MLS history.
